#947033 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#947033 is composed of 58% red, 43.9% green and 20%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.3% magenta, 65.5% yellow and 42% black. It has a hue angle of 37.7 degrees, a saturation of 48.7% and a lightness of 39%. #947033 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e066 with #290000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#947033 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#947033 has RGB values of R:148, G:112, B:51 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.24, Y:0.66, K:0.42. Its decimal value is 9728051.
